Understanding the Sustainable Development Goals (SDGs) and Human Well-being

This project provides students with an opportunity to learn about the Sustainable Development Goals (SDGs) and the way in which they are promoting human well-being across the planet.

The four week session will give students an overview of the SDGs and then focus on three of the goals related to human well-being:
Goal 2: Zero Hunger
Goal 3: Good Health and Well-being
Goal 6: Clean Water and Sanitation

Students will work both in teams and develop individual projects that explore these three goals. Each student will prepare a research poster that summarizes their findings on their chosen topic. In addition to classes, students will have the opportunity for coaching on their own research project development.

This research project is for high school level students at the 10th grade and above.

Financial Derivatives Pricing in the U.S.

The finance services industry, a derivative is a contract whose valuation is derived from another asset’s price. For example, a call option on common stock: a call on Microsoft stock (MSFT) gives the holder the right to buy MSFT at a predetermined strike price. Markets for derivative products are mainstay in the modern financial services industry. Typically, a large financial institution will employ professional traders whose job is the brokering, sale and creation of derivatives. In Q1 of 2024, derivative products in the U.S. had a total notional of $206 trillion. Some of these derivatives are speculative positions of investors betting on the direction of price movements, but the majority are part of the risk-management strategies of large corporations who are using these derivatives as insurance instruments–-a practice commonly referred to as ‘hedging’.
